Common Barriers to Eligibility in Renewable Energy Funding
Organizations seeking funding for renewable energy research often encounter a myriad of barriers that can disqualify them from eligibility. Chief among these is the need for rigorous scientific validation of proposed projects. Many funding entities require that applicants demonstrate a significant level of preliminary research or proof of concept before even applying for funding. This high threshold can pose a significant hurdle for early-stage innovators without the resources to conduct extensive research.
Compliance and Audit Risks
Accurate compliance with grant guidelines is crucial for maintaining eligibility and avoiding audit risks. Organizations must understand the specific requirements set forth by funding agencies, including regulations on how funds can be allocated and spent. Misallocation of funds or failure to meet certain benchmarks can lead to a loss of funding and potential penalties. Furthermore, applicants must also be aware of environmental regulations and safety standards that govern renewable energy projects, as non-compliance could result in serious repercussions.
Funding Exclusions in Renewable Energy Initiatives
It is essential for applicants to be clear about what will not be funded. For example, projects focused on fossil fuel development or technology that has not been proven viable will be categorically disqualified. Similarly, initiatives that do not present a holistic plan for improving energy efficiency or reducing emissions may fail to align with funding objectives. Innovations that lack scalability or do not include viable market pathways will also struggle to secure financial backing.
Disqualification Scenarios in Grant Applications
Organizations may find themselves disqualified for several reasons, including failure to meet submission deadlines, providing incomplete applications, or lacking necessary supporting documentation. Additionally, if the proposed research does not clearly articulate how it addresses specific challenges in renewable energy technology, such as efficiency improvements or cost reduction, it may be rejected. Successful applicants will need to showcase not only their innovative ideas but also their ability to execute projects in a manner consistent with funder expectations.
